Oliver dominates Beat the Track competitio­n

-

ABU DHABI: Al Forsan Internatio­nal Sports Resort hosted ‘Beat the Track’ competitio­n in Abu Dhabi.

Hundreds of drivers participat­ed in the event which was held from Nov.15th to Dec.27 at Al Forsan Internatio­nal Karting Circuit.

Nearly 425 drivers, most of whom are profession­als, took part in the race with 24 contestant­s qualifying to the final round. German driver Bouzni Oliver won the first place finishing the 21-lap race in 1 minute, 13 seconds.

Emirati contestant Abdullah Ali came in second place with 1 minute and 14 seconds per lap, while South African driver Greed Pederson took the third place with 1 minute, 14 seconds and 4 parts per second.

Tareq Abdul Raheem Al Hosani, Chief Executive Officer of Tawazun Economic Council and Vice Chairman of Al Forsan Holding, handed out the medals to the winners.

The final round of the Al Forsan “Beat The Track” race saw heated competitio­ns among the contestant­s who showed great levels of skill and sportsmans­hip throughout the championsh­ip.

Khalifa Al Hemeiri, CEO of Al Forsan Holding, said that Al Forsan Internatio­nal Karting Circuit at Al Forsan Internatio­nal Sports Resort meets the highest internatio­nal standards, making it qualified for hosting this type of race and other internatio­nal racing competitio­ns.

He also said that Al Forsan Resort is continuous­ly working on upgrading and promoting the circuit locally and internatio­nally.

Hemeiri said that Al Forsan ‘Beat The Track’ race was a successful experience by all standards, pointing out that the resort will organie other local, regional and internatio­nal championsh­ips in the future.

“Al Forsan Internatio­nal Sports Resort is keen to develop the sports movement in Abu Dhabi in particular and the UAE in general,” he added.

Al Forsan Internatio­nal Sports Resort is one of the largest sporting and leisure clubs in Abu Dhabi, with world-class facilities offering a wide range of activities and Olympic sports.

Few days ago, Al Forsan Internatio­nal Sports Resort hosted the inaugural National Day Shooting Championsh­ip. The tournament saw 18 teams representi­ng eight entities and institutio­ns from the UAE, with eight women’s teams from seven government entities, and ten men’s teams representi­ng eight government entities were battling it out for the title.

In the final day of the men’s competitio­n, the Federal Authority for Identity and Citizenshi­p (B) team took the lead with 407 points, followed by the Federal Authority for Identity and Citizenshi­p (A) team with 399 points.

The Abu Dhabi Judicial Department team came third with 389 points.
